What Is Reimbursement?

Reimbursement is the process of compensating employees or certain parties after they use personal funds for business operational needs. The reimbursement process usually requires proof of transaction, such as invoices, receipts, or payment slips, as supporting documents for submitting a claim. 

Understanding what reimbursement is becomes very important for companies because this system is closely related to cash flow management, financial administration, and operational transparency.

How Reimbursement Works 

To better understand what reimbursement is, it is important to know how the reimbursement process works within business operations.

1. Employees Make Payments First

Employees use their personal funds first for work-related expenses such as transportation, meals, business trips, or purchasing work equipment. 

2. Submitting Reimbursement Claim 

After the transaction is completed, employees submit a reimbursement claim by attaching payment receipts or other supporting documents. 

3. Verification and Approval

The finance team or related department reviews the reimbursement data to ensure the expenses comply with company policies.

4. Fund Disbursement

Once the approval process is complete, the company reimburses the expenses through fund transfers to the employee’s or related party’s bank account.

Challenges in the Reimbursement Process

Although reimbursement offers many advantages, the process also comes with several challenges that companies should pay attention to. 

 1. Time-Consuming Manual Processes

Manual reimbursement submissions often slow down the approval process. 

 2. Risk of Losing Transaction Receipts

Invoices or payment receipts can be lost, which may delay reimbursement claims. 

 3. Human Errors in Recordkeeping

Data input mistakes can cause discrepancies in company financial reports. 

 4. Ineffective Expense Monitoring

Without digital systems, companies may struggle to monitor reimbursement activities in real-time.
